How bitter the assurance that she had not come West to help him! It was self, self, all self that had actuated her.

Unworthy indeed was she of the love of this man.

Only a lifetime of devotion to him could acquit her in the eyes of her better self.

Sweetly and madly raced the thrill and tumult of her blood.

There must be only one outcome to her romance.
Yet the next instant there came a dull throbbing--an oppression which was pain--an impondering vague thought of catastrophe.
